About this run

Famously marking the start, or perhaps finish, of the UK’s most famous long distance walking path “the Pennine Way”, Edale is a beautiful village boasting no less than two pubs, a fabulous and well loved cafe “the Penny Pot” and a local shop. Located at the heart of Hope Valley, with direct rail links to both Manchester and Sheffield, it’s no surprise that Edale has become an incredibly pop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ts. We’re thrilled to be able to offer trail runners a stunning circular route, taking in the summits of Mam Tor (517m), Lord’s Seat (552m) and Kinder Lowe (635m). Our route of just over 10 miles consists of well maintained paths, primarily of stone slab and track paths. This route also provides a total elevation of 2,365ft.
